Table GPSurvey-7. Last 30 days prevalence and frequency of use of cannabis amongst all adults and young adults, according to population surveys. Part (i) Last 30 days prevalence (percentage)

Country Year Sample size All males (15-64) All females (15-64) Total (15-64)   Sample size Young males (15-34) Young females (15-34) Total (15-34)
                     
France 2000 11317 6.3 2.5 4.4   4749 13.2 5.3 9.3
Greece 1998 3398 3.9 0.9 2.3   2014 7.7 2.0 4.6
Ireland 2002/03 4925 3.4 1.7 2.6   n.a. 5.7 3.0 4.4
Italy 2001 6032 6.5 3.1 4.7   3689 9.9 4.4 6.9
Latvia 2003 4534 3.1 0.8 1.8   n.a. 5.9 1.7 3.7
Netherlands 2000/01 14045 5.1 2.2 3.7   6687 9.8 4.2 7.0
Portugal 2001 14184 5.4 1.3 3.3   6406 9.8 2.7 6.1
Spain 2001 14113 9.8 3.7 6.8   6915 16.4 7.2 11.9
Belgium 2001 7347 3.6 1.8 2.7   2758 8.9 3.1 5.9
Germany 2000 8139 4.6 1.9 3.3   3017 9.9 4.4 7.2
Denmark 2000 11825 4.5 1.3 2.8   4141 9.1 2.6 5.6
Finland 2002 2377 1.6 0.7 1.1   1240 3.8 1.9 2.9
Hungary 2001 2359 1.7 0.5 1.1   790 3.7 1.3 2.6
Poland 2002 3148 2.0 0.6 1.3   n.a. 4.1 1.1 2.7
Sweden 2000 1750 0.4 0.0 0.2   575 0.7 0.0 0.4
Slovakia 2002 1405 4.0 1.5 2.7   n.a. 8.3 3.3 5.9
United Kingdom (England and Wales) 2002/03 23586 9.3 4.0 6.7   8520 17.0 7.7 12.4
